£30,273
£13,900
£18,460
£552 off£27,297
£1,537 off£11,730
£18,738
£648 off£20,100
£1,310 off£17,990
£18,276
£718 off£20,950
£27,191
£2,286 off£20,690
£26,950
£784 off£14,695
£24,950
£18,314
£20,925
£788 off£20,484
£558 off1819-1836 of 2,000 vehicles